Title: Foundation Phase Educator: Montessori 6 to 9 Years
Availability / Start Date: Immediate
Application Closing Date: 30 March 2026
Location: Milnerton Ridge, Cape Town
Liberté School invites applications from motivated and philosophically aligned educators to join our Montessori 6 to 9 year old environment.
This position is particularly well-suited to recently qualified or early-career educators eager to grow within a structured, mentored, and intellectually engaging environment. Experienced candidates who align strongly with our philosophy are also encouraged to apply.
Our programme integrates Montessori principles with the British International and Cambridge curricula, guided by cognitive science and a strong focus on executive functioning. We are looking for educators who are curious, reflective, and committed to developing independence, disciplined thinking, and strong character in children.
The successful candidate will work closely with the Section Team Leader and receive mentorship and support as they develop their classroom practice. At Liberté, we believe in growing excellent teachers through clear expectations, feedback, and professional development.
If you are serious about mastering your craft and contributing to a purposeful educational environment, we would value your application.
Minimum Requirements
- Be registered with the South African Council for Educators
- Hold a qualification at NQF Level 7 or higher, or be completing such a qualification
- Have Montessori training, coursework, or a demonstrated interest in Montessori philosophy
- Provide a valid police clearance certificate
- Demonstrate strong communication, organisational, and collaborative skills
- Be proficient in digital tools such as Google Workspace and Microsoft Office
- Provide contactable references
- Hold a valid work permit or permanent residency if not a South African citizen
- Previous teaching experience is advantageous but not essential for candidates who demonstrate strong alignment, maturity, and willingness to learn.

- Teaching and Learning
-
- Implement the School’s curriculum, methodologies, and pedagogical frameworks in alignment with established standards
- Plan and prepare lessons, activities, and learning materials
- Provide appropriate learner support through scaffolding, reinforcement, and extension
- Maintain high standards of classroom engagement and instructional conduct
- Support school events and co-curricular activities as required
- Learner Observation and Development
-
- Conduct structured classroom observations
- Identify learner strengths and developmental needs
- Contribute to Individual Learning Plans and support strategies
- Record learner information accurately within designated systems
- Assessment and Reporting
-
- Conduct formative and summative assessments
- Maintain accurate attendance and progress records
- Contribute to report writing
- Provide constructive feedback within authorised communication channels
- Executive Functioning and Behavioural Development
-
- Promote independence, organisation, and responsibility
- Intentionally develop executive functioning skills, including working memory, cognitive flexibility, self-regulation, and sustained attention
- Apply behaviour management policies consistently
- Model respectful communication and emotional regulation
- Classroom Environment
-
- Maintain a safe, orderly, and prepared environment
- Ensure materials are organised and accessible
- Guide learners in caring for the classroom
- Parent Communication
-
- Maintain professional and respectful communication
- Provide learner-related updates as authorised
- Refer complex matters to the Team Leader or School Management
- Safety and Duty of Care
-
- Actively supervise learners
- Comply with safeguarding and child protection policies
- Report safety or welfare concerns immediately
- Professional Conduct and Development
-
- Uphold ethical and professional standards
- Maintain confidentiality
- Participate in training, coaching, and meetings
- Receive feedback constructively and demonstrate growth
